LATEST WEATHER SITUATION FOR BRUNEI DARUSSALAM 24 DECEMBER 2019

24 Dec 2019

Brunei Darussalam is now in the first half of Northeast Monsoon which normally would receive a high amount of rainfall. The weather condition is expected to be rainy in most days up until the end of January 2020. Unsettled weather conditions with occasional heavy showers or thundershowers especially during the night and early morning are expected.

Tropical Storm Advisory: Typhoon PHANFONE

At 1:00 pm local time today, Typhoon PHANFONE was observed at coordinates 11.0°N, 126.6°E over eastern part Philippines approximately 1,400 km away from Brunei Darussalam. Typhoon PHANFONE is expected to continue move westwards.

Brunei Weather Situation

Showery at sea, heavy and thundery at times, are expected in the next few days and occasionally move onshore and affect the land. Whereas sea is at slight to moderate state, between 0.5 and 1.4 meters.

Our Advice

During continuous and heavy rain, it is important for the general public to take note of the risk of flooding or flash floods especially at low-lying and flood prone areas. The risk of landslides will also be high especially when heavy rainfall occurs continuously for more than 2 hours. There is also a risk
of severe flooding during the event of very heavy rain coinciding with high tide. Strong winds and rough sea conditions are dangerous especially to all small crafts and sea recreational activities and sports.

In light of this, members of the general public, road users and fishermen are advised to always be up to date with the latest weather forecast, advisory and warning issued by Brunei Darussalam Meteorological Department, and to take precaution and any necessary actions to ensure safety.
